In the realm of EB-5 financial investments, the majority of financial investments are structured to meet the needs of a Targeted Employment Location (TEA). By situating the investment in a TEA, investors end up being qualified for the reduced investment limit, which presently stands at $800,000. Spending in a TEA not only allows financiers to make a reduced capital expense however also supplies a new course of visas that have no waiting line, and investments right into a rural area get concern processing.

It is suggested to make the EB-5 investment before filing the I-526E petition. While the policies enable submitting the application while in the process of investing, it is generally suggested to finish the investment and acquire the confirmation letter from the regional center before submitting the I-526E request.


By making the investment prior to filing the I-526E, investors can show their commitment to the program and improve the general credibility of their application. Investors often ask about the potential Roi (ROI) they can get out of their EB-5 investment. It's important to note that EB-5 offerings usually do not provide the same ROI as basic financial investments because of particular considerations one-of-a-kind to the EB-5 program.


Lately, these investments have given ROIs varying from 0.25% to 8% per annum. Nonetheless, it's crucial to comprehend that these returns are particular to investments readily available and find out more vary relying on the individual task's features. EB-5 financial investments typically have actually added costs connected with structuring the investment within the program's needs. There is a degree of uncertainty concerning when the spent funding will be readily available to the job.

The timing of when capitalists can anticipate to get their EB-5 funds back hinges on several factors. It is essential for investors to have a clear understanding of the nature of their financial investment and the terms laid out in the operating arrangement. First of all, it is necessary to recognize that investors are making an equity investment in the New Company (NCE), which after that supplies a funding to the Task Creating Entity (JCE).




To examine the timing EB5 Visa law firm of the loan repayment by the JCE, capitalists should extensively assess the funding terms. This includes understanding when the lending begins, the timeline for settlement, and any type of arrangements for feasible expansions.
